Super easy and delicious!!<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"single-answer\">\n<div class=\"who-answered\">Bernard J.<\/div>\n<div class=\"detailed-answer\">I love over night oats. I will usually prep all my Mason jars for the week, with the following (Dry) ingredients: oatmeal, chia seed, and chocolate plant based protein powder. Fruits, almonds, cinnamon and other ingredients can be mixed up too, for a change of flavors. I love overnight oats because all I literally have to do is pour milk in the jars and place it in the refrigerator when I want a quick, filling, &amp;nutritious breakfast for the next morning. I personally use almond milk, but any milk is fine.<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"single-answer\">\n<div class=\"who-answered\">Eddie X.<\/div>\n<div class=\"detailed-answer\">My breakfast is a hard boiled egg that I make the night before so I don\u2019t have to get up earlier to make breakfast. Super healthy and filling, it is also very easy to make. <\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"single-answer\">\n<div class=\"who-answered\">Querubim Z.<\/div>\n<div class=\"detailed-answer\">My breakfast recipe:<br \/>\nOvernight oats. Really easy to prepare at night and even easier to eat in the morning. I prepare my mix in batches and then each night simply mash a banana, pour some of the mix, put some frozen berries on top and add soy milk. In the morning I usually cut some fresh fruits as well.<\/p>\n<p>Oats: 420g<br \/>\nFlax seeds: 100g (crushed)<br \/>\nChia seeds: 15g<br \/>\nCocoa: 25g<br \/>\nCinnamon: 5g<br \/>\nAlmonds (or other nuts): 100g (crushed)<br \/>\nDried Coconut: 50g<br \/>\nOptional: Four Sigmatic&#39;s 10 Mushroom Blend, Amla Powder<\/p><\/div>\n<\/div>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Anton W.
